Tender Air Fryer Meatballs

A quick and easy recipe for juicy, crispy meatballs cooked in the air fryer, perfect for family dinners, snacks, or gatherings.

Ingredients

  • 1 lb (450g) ground beef (80/20)
  • ½ cup (50g) fresh Italian bread crumbs
  • ⅓ cup (80ml) milk
  • ¼ cup (25g) gr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 large egg (room temperature)
  • 2 cloves minced garlic
  • 2 tbsp chopped fresh parsley
  • 1 tsp salt
  • ½ tsp ground black pepper
  • 1 tsp Italian seasoning
  • Olive oil spray or cooking spray

Instructions

  1. Soak breadcrumbs in milk for about 5 minutes until soft and creamy.
  2. Add ground beef, Parmesan cheese, egg, garlic, parsley, sal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ning to soaked breadcrumbs. Mix gently until just combined.
  3. Form mixture into uniform meatballs about 1 ¼ inches (3 cm) in diameter, yielding 18-20 meatballs.
  4. Preheat air fryer to 380°F (193°C) for 3 minutes.
  5. Lightly spray air fryer basket with olive oil spray. Place meatballs in a single layer without touching. Cook for 10-12 minutes, shaking basket halfway through.
  6. Ensure meatballs reach an internal temperature of 160°F (71°C).
  7. Let meatballs rest for 2-3 minutes before serving.

Notes

Do not overmix the meat to keep meatballs tender. Use a meat thermometer to ensure proper cooking. Preheat the air fryer for a crispy crust. Cook in batches if basket is small to avoid overcrowding. Rest meatballs before serving to retain juiciness. Substitute ground turkey or chicken for leaner options. Use almond flour or gluten-free breadcrumbs for gluten-free diet. Parmesan can be swapped with nutritional yeast for dairy-free.
